Faith and leadership in a time of change
The church is entering a new era that has been dominated by technological change. Experiences of time and space are not what they used to be. Identity and meaning are harder to fashion and define. And the church seems to exercise less and less influence in the way we see the world.
How do we articulate the gospel message to those seeking God in a time when the world is in constant flux? Moreover, how do we lead congregations during such rapid change? Mid-Winter Convocation 2012, Feb. 1-3, will focus on how to be a bold and faithful Christian leader in today’s changing world.

Mid-Winter Convocation offers theological enrichment for lay and ordained ministry leaders and the Christian community. Convocation features scholars and teachers from Luther Seminary and around the world.
